#990853 - RGB(153, 8, 83) - Jazzberry Jam Color FAQ

What is the color code for Jazzberry Jam?

Hex color code for Jazzberry Jam color is #990853. RGB color code for jazzberry jam color is rgb(153, 8, 83).

What is the RGB value of #990853?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#990853 is rgb(153, 8, 83).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'153' indicates the intensity of the red component, '8' represents the green component's intensity, and '83'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#990853.

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#990853?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#990853 is composed of 0% Cyan, 95% Magenta, 46% Yellow, and 40%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 0%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 95%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 46%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 40%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.
